Anelace Powers of Two BCD Clock Crystal Blue

If you liked the original black and red version of the Powers of Two Clock - you are going to go bi-serk with this fresh re-imaging of this binary time machine. -- Six rows of bright crystal blue LEDs are inlaid in a chrome body. The lights display hour, minute and second in binary code - the language of computers. Display can be in 12 or 24 hour modes. -- Once you understand the basics and after only a few moments of practice, you will have no trouble at all "decoding" the time by adding the values of LEDs in each column. -- When tired of watching the clock, you can just watch the constantly changing light display that creates thousands of unique mesmerizing patterns. -- Measures 3.5" x 3.5" x 2", weighs 10 oz. and comes with 120V adapter and instructions...
